Call SetLocale("en-us") Call getDocument().getView().zoom(-245.514144897461, -38.2244682312012, -186.11083984375, -100.509498596191) Call getDocument().getView().selectAt(-226.582763671875, -52.842414855957, infoSetSelection, Array(infoSurface)) Call getDocument().getView().selectAt(-219.006973266602, -53.0240020751953, infoToggleInSelection, Array(infoSurface)) REDIM ArrayOfValues(1) ArrayOfValues(0)= "Import-75mm#1,BAR52,Face#1" ArrayOfValues(1)= "Import-75mm#1,BAR78,Face#1" Call getDocument().makeMultiTerminalCoil(ArrayOfValues) 这是我用的一个脚本大致意思如下: Call getDocument().getView().zoom(-245.514144897461, -38.2244682312012, -186.11083984375, -100.509498596191) Call getDocument().getView().selectAt(-226.582763671875, -52.842414855957, infoSetSelection, Array(infoSurface)) Call getDocument().getView().selectAt(-219.006973266602, -53.0240020751953, infoToggleInSelection, Array(infoSurface)) 选取两个面的坐标 ************************************** REDIM ArrayOfValues(1) ArrayOfValues(0)= "Import-75mm#1,BAR52,Face#1" ArrayOfValues(1)= "Import-75mm#1,BAR78,Face#1" Call getDocument().makeMultiTerminalCoil(ArrayOfValues) 对应于上面坐标的面生产线圈 ***************************** 我这是个三维的模型但是体比较多生成线圈时比较麻烦 我想通过脚本选取面上的坐标来对应生产线圈 但是从坐标到面怎么过度过来的始终搞不定 |
|
|
|
|
共 0 个关于本帖的回复 最后回复于 2013-5-16 13:35